Position Overview: The Cyber Security Specialist is responsible for ensuring the comprehensive security of Information Systems (IS) and network infrastructure. This role focuses on managing data availability, integrity, authentication, confidentiality, and non-repudiation, while incorporating Risk Management Framework (RMF) assessments and authorization processes.

Key Responsibilities:

Security Configuration and Compliance:

  • Configure operating systems and applications according to Security Technical Implementation Guides (STIGs)
  • Conduct regular RMF assessments to ensure compliance with federal security requirements
  • Security Measures Implementation and Monitoring:
  • Implement and monitor security measures for communication systems and networks
  • Provide guidance on adherence to established security standards and government requirements
  • Utilize continuous monitoring strategies for real-time incident detection and response
  • Contractor-Furnished Equipment (CFE) Management:
  • Ensure all CFE meets minimum government cybersecurity requirements
  • Provide periodic certification of compliance for network access

Policy Execution and Network Security:

  • Execute government-approved security policies, plans, and procedures
  • Implement data network security measures
  • Operate and monitor network intrusion detection and forensic systems
  • Handle IS security incidents and document responses
  • Continuity and Disaster Recovery Support:
  • Support Continuity of Operations Plan/Disaster Recovery (COOP/DR) plans
  • Perform certification of IS and networks for readiness and resilience
  • Regularly test and validate disaster recovery procedures

Adaptive Change Management:

  • Modify security protocols and procedures in response to technological advancements
  • Assess new threats and deploy updated technologies
  • Regularly update RMF documentation

RMF Assessment and Authorization:

  • Conduct comprehensive RMF assessments for IS and networks
  • Prepare security assessment reports, system security plans, and plans of action and milestones (POA&M)
  • Security Operations Center (SOC) Management:
  • Establish and maintain a SOC for real-time threat monitoring and response
  • Equip SOC with advanced security tools
  • Train personnel in proactive threat hunting and forensic analysis
  • Develop and implement SOPs for incident response and recovery
